Experience the beautiful October weather of Kralendijk, Bonaire, Sint Eustatius, and Saba, where tropical warmth prevails. With maximum temperatures reaching 29°C (85°F) and comfortable averages around 28°C (83°F), visitors can enjoy pleasant days alongside occasional refreshing breezes. Evenings are mild, with temperatures dipping to a minimum of 25°C (78°F). This month sees around 111 mm (4.4 in) of rainfall spread over 19 days, contributing to the lush landscape, while humidity averages a balmy 81%. In October, Kralendijk, along with the islands of Bonaire, Sint Eustatius, and Saba, experiences a notable spike in precipitation, recording 111 mm (4.4 in)—the highest amount for the year. This surge is accompanied by an increase in rainy days, totaling 19, marking a transition to wetter conditions as the region heads deeper into the rainy season. This trend highlights a significant rise from the preceding months, particularly when compared to September’s 62 mm (2.4 in) over 11 days. The overall pattern in October not only illustrates the islands' vulnerability to seasonal rainfall but also sets the stage for the even heavier downpours often seen in November, which follows closely with 103 mm (4.1 in) across 20 days. In October, Kralendijk, Bonaire, Sint Eustatius, and Saba continue to experience an extreme UV Index of 12, with just 10 minutes of sun exposure being enough to cause skin damage. This reflects a slight dip from the peak months of March and April, both of which peaked at 14. Overall, the UV Index remains consistently high throughout the year, with values hovering between 12 and 14 from March to May, and easing slightly into the 11 range in November. As October unfolds in Kralendijk, Bonaire, Sint Eustatius, and Saba, the islands bask in an impressive 325 hours of sunlight, a delightful continuation of the year’s abundant light. This month sees a slight dip from July's peak at 361 hours, yet remains robust as one of the sunniest times of the year. Following the fluctuating summer months of 355 hours in August and 335 in September, October's golden rays create a perfect setting for outdoor adventures and relaxation. As October settles in Kralendijk, Bonaire, Sint Eustatius, and Saba, wind speeds begin to gently rise from the calmer days of late summer. With an average wind speed of 7.9 m/s (18 mph), October experiences a refreshing breeze that remains significantly higher than September’s 7.2 m/s (16 mph), yet noticeably lower than the peak seen in February at 9.5 m/s (21 mph). This pattern reveals a transitional phase, where the winds subtly prepare for the cooler months ahead.
